Regeneron's Formulation Development Group (FDG) Process Development Team is seeking a Scientist to support drug product process development studies for biologics, including traditional monoclonal antibody (mAb) and non-traditional modalities (e.g. AAV, antibody tethered ligand, etc.). The candidate will work closely with FDG leads and scientists to ensure robust process development and seamless technology transfer to various manufacturing sites and to provide technical support towards GMP manufacturing, validation campaigns, and post-launch activities. A Typical Day In The Role Might Look Like: Perform gap and risk assessment for drug product (e.g. manufacturing process, scale, contact parts, etc.) to inform requisite process development studies. Plan, design, and execute drug product process development studies for various biologics to ensure robust characterization of different unit operations (freeze/thaw, lyophilization, mixing, filtration, filling, etc.) across a number of fill sites. Assist in developing small-scale models to effectively mimic manufacturing unit operations and support technology transfer to manufacturing teams. Support in-house drug product toxicological lot manufacturing campaigns as needed. Work closely with FDG leads/scientists to ensure seamless progression of multiple late-stage process-related activities. Prepare, review, and edit technical reports. Bring in new ideas from literature and present work at group, department, and cross-functional meetings with a goal to improve efficiencies (e.g. in-silico modeling approaches, process analytics and related tools). Demonstrate strong and proactive problem-solving skills via critical thinking and effective communication. Manage process development equipment installation, operation, maintenance, calibration, and repairs.
